## Build Provenance: Catalogue Import Service

The Thornquist catalogue importer for the Ashbury Public Collections is built from the sealed pipeline only; ad-hoc builds must never reach production, as import mappings are generated at compile time and drift silently otherwise. Future maintainers should verify every deployed artifact against the provenance ledger before approving a release. The artifact currently serving imports carries the token shown on the next line.

build token for yaguf-yadug: htk6_2ede56

14:22 — Markdown pipeline at Quillforge began emitting escaped HTML in rendered previews. 14:31 — Rolled back the sanitizer bump; no effect. 14:40 — Found stale renderer workers pinned to the old template cache. 14:47 — Drained workers, previews recovered. Contractors: always verify worker cache versions before blaming the sanitizer. The offending deploy is traceable via the build token below.

trace token, kajeg-tadup: htk31_ea4436123ab4c9e337062126feef2c5

Keystrand fronts its key-value store with a bloom filter to avoid disk lookups for absent keys. Plugin authors should understand that the filter is probabilistic: false positives occur at roughly the configured error rate, false negatives never. Each environment — sandbox, staging, and production — rebuilds its filter nightly, so recently deleted keys may briefly report as present. Plugins must not treat a filter hit as proof of existence; always confirm with a direct read. The per-environment filter parameters are as follows.

settings of fahof-yagag:
druath:
  pin: 9672
  metrics_host: metrics.druath.tolvaqlabs.internal
  tenant: gormir
  seal: seal_873ba94a